goal of EBP - Answer is improvement of systems and microsystems within
healthcare, with these improvements based on science

STEEEP principles - Answer The Institute of Medicine (IOM) expert panel issued
recommendations for urgent action to redesign healthcare so that it is safe, timely,
effective, efficient, equitable, and patient-centered

(S) in STEEEP - Answer Safe-Avoid injuries to patients from the care that is intended
to help them.

(T) in STEEEP - Answer Timely-Reduce waits and sometimes harmful delays for
both those who receive and those who give care.

(E) in STEEEP - Answer Effective-Provide services based on scientific knowledge to
all who could benefit, and refrain from providing services to those not likely to benefit.

(E) in STEEEP - Answer Efficient-Avoid waste, including waste of equipment,
supplies, ideas, and energy.

(E) in STEEEP - Answer Equitable-Provide care that does not vary in quality
because of personal characteristics such as gender, ethnicity, geographic location,
and socioeconomic status.

(P) in STEEEP - Answer Patient-centered Provide care that is respectful of and
responsive to individual patient preferences, needs, and values, and ensure that
patient values guide all clinical decisions.

Knowledge Transformation - Answer (Ace Star Model)
is defined as the conversion of research findings from discovery of primary research
results, through a series of stages and forms, to increase the relevance, accessibility,
and utility of evidence at the point of care to improve healthcare and health
outcomes by way of evidence-based care.

Ace Star Model - Answer These five points are discovery research, evidence
summary, translation to guidelines, practice integration, and evaluation of process
and outcome

clinical practice guidelines (CPGs) - Answer The IOM defines clinical guidelines as
"systematically developed statements to assist practitioner and patient decisions
about appropriate health care for specific clinical circumstances.

, human factors - Answer is "the scientific discipline concerned with the understanding
of interactions among humans and other elements of a system, and the profession
that applies theory, principles, data and methods to design in order to optimize
human well-being and overall system performance."

In healthcare, human factors might concern the design of a new operating room to
better support teamwork and patient flow.

ergonomics - Answer used interchangeably with human factors by the HFES in
Europe but in the U.S. and other countries its focus is on human performance with
physical characteristics of tools, systems, and machines

i.e. power drill fitting in hand

Human-computer interaction (HCI) - Answer is the study of how people design,
implement, and evaluate interactive computer systems in the context of users' tasks
and work

usability - Answer is often used interchangeably with HCI when the product is a
computer but usability also concerns products beyond computers. Usability is also
more focused on interactions within a specific context or environment for a specific
product.

Formally, the ISO defines usability as the extent to which a product can be used by
specific users in a specific context to achieve specific goals with effectiveness,
efficiency, and satisfaction.

allows users to achieve goals

joint cognitive systems - Answer imply that information is shared or distributed
among humans and technology. This framework is useful for examining teamwork in
healthcare where team members work together on patient care

Health Human-Computer Interaction (HHCI) Framework - Answer Humans or
products can initiate interactions. The information is processed through either the
product or the humans according to characteristics. The recipient then reacts to the
information; for example, a healthcare provider could read and respond to email from
a patient or a product might process interactions after the "enter" key is pressed.
Iterative cycles continue as humans behave and products act according to defined
characteristics. Goals and planning are implicit within the tasks displayed in the
framework.

discount usability methods - Answer reduce the number of required users in usability
projects and to use early design prototypes.

These methods offer economies of time, effort, and cost and can be completed at
any point in the systems life cycle.

Two common techniques are heuristic evaluation and think-aloud protocol.
